JAVA/JSP技术发展历史与参考资源

5星 · 超过95%的资源 需积分: 50 1.1k 下载量 41 浏览量 更新于2024-09-17 29 收藏 67KB DOC 举报
"这篇资源主要涉及JAVA/JSP的英文参考文献及翻译,涵盖了JSP技术的发展历史、核心特性以及与数据库和JavaBean的关联内容。" JSP(Java Server Pages)是Java技术在Web开发领域的一个重要组成部分,由Sun Microsystems公司提出并标准化。JSP作为一种服务器端脚本语言,它允许开发者将静态HTML与动态Java代码结合起来,以创建交互式和数据驱动的Web应用程序。JSP的出现是对Netscape公司的服务器端JavaScript (SSJS)和微软的ActiveServer Pages (ASP)的一种回应和改进,它具有更好的可扩展性和平台无关性。 JSP的核心特性在于其灵活性和可扩展性。JSP文件通常包含HTML或XML标记,以及嵌入的Java代码或Java表达式,这些代码在服务器上被编译成Servlet,然后由Web服务器执行。JSP的这种设计使得开发者可以专注于页面的呈现逻辑,而将业务逻辑和数据处理交给JavaBean来处理。JavaBean是一种符合JavaBeans规范的可重用组件,它可以封装数据和方法,提供给JSP页面调用,实现了业务逻辑与视图的分离。 JSP与数据库的结合是Web应用开发中的常见场景。通过JDBC(Java Database Connectivity),JSP能够连接到各种数据库,执行SQL查询,获取和更新数据。开发者可以使用JSP的内置动作(如jsp:useBean、jsp:setProperty和jsp:getProperty)来操作JavaBean,进而实现与数据库的交互。 在描述中提到的章节,可能详细介绍了如何在JSP中集成数据库,包括连接数据库的配置、SQL查询的编写、结果集的处理以及如何利用JavaBean来展示和处理数据。此外,可能还涵盖了JSP生命周期、指令标签、动作标签等基础知识,以及如何在JSP中错误处理和异常处理。 该资源提供的英文文献及翻译对于理解和学习JSP技术,以及如何利用JSP与数据库和JavaBean协同工作,具有重要的参考价值。无论你是初学者还是有经验的开发者,都可以从中受益,提升你的Web开发技能。